Welcome to Season 2 of Inspired by Aloha, a podcast dedicated to spotlighting extraordinary individuals who use their special gifts to bring more aloha into our world.
In this episode, we are honored to feature Keala Thompson, a local boy turned international speaker and relationship specialist, who is on a mission to guide people towards their own healing while living their most empowered lives.
Keala's journey is nothing short of inspiring. Growing up in Hilo, Hawaiʻi, he learned the value of community, connection, and faith. He credits his family for teaching him the grounding value and meaning of Aloha.
"I learned a lot from my dad. The Aloha he showed was more like an unconditional type of love. It was unconditional in the sense that you don't have to do anything to earn my love. I love you as you are, without having to earn my love or earn my respect. I love you because of the love, the aloha I already have inside of my heart, that I want to give to you. Not all love has the power to heal. I think conditional type of love doesn't have the power to heal...the unselfish, unconditional type of love has the power to heal. That's what I've seen." ~ Keala Thompson
Through hard work and dedication, Keala has become a positive role model for men, women, and families around the globe. His passion for building stronger relationships, healing brokenness, and empowering others has made him a sought-after speaker and advisor.
Join us as we dive deep into Keala’s story, uncover the wisdom he’s gained along the way, and explore the powerful ways we can all heal, grow, and build lasting connections. Learn more about Keala Thompson at KT Advising!

In this episode, the Inspired by Aloha crew talks story with the “dynamic duo” of Vanessa Houle and Devin Magallanes, co-owners of Kilohana Honey and Big Island Meadery in Keaʻau, Hawai’i. Join us as we explore how this local, family-owned farm produces raw, pure honey and artisanal honey mead with a deep respect and aloha for the ʻāina and the bees. From their careful and nurturing efforts to ensure the bees thrive, to the innovative, sustainable techniques used in their production process, Vanessa and Devin are dedicated to excellence at every step.
“As beekeepers, we've kind of learned over the years what our bees need. We've watched those seasonal shifts, the fluctuation in their health and when to step in, to help either create more colonies or ensure that we sustain our current colonies. It's just a symbiotic feeling of giving more than you take.” ~ Vanessa Houle
We will also learn about the time, patience, and craftsmanship that goes into each jar of honey and bottle of mead, and how the farm's commitment to quality and sustainability shines through. Inspired by Aloha celebrates the thoughtful achievements of Vanessa and Devin and their Kilohana Honey and Big Island Meadery businesses. This small, local business is making huge, positive impacts in our islandʻs environment and communities. Check out their story and contributions at https://bigislandmeadery.com/.

"Inspired by Aloha" spotlights the extraordinary journeys of everyday heroes who make a difference in our world. In this episode, our hosts meet one of these exceptional champions, Abigail Eli, who shares her remarkable story of struggle and triumph, which ultimately inspires her to live a life full of compassion for others.
At a young age, Abi witnessed an act of bullying that ignited her passion for justice and hope. Since then, her journey has included helping those in need, fostering a loving home for her own children as well as numerous foster children, and providing a safe haven and educational opportunities for many more.
“Doing nothing is not an option. And I went home knowing that I needed to help these kids. And I could understand that one of the biggest things was education.” ~ Abigail Eli
Courageously overcoming her own trauma of assault and abuse, Abi has emerged stronger than ever. Today, she serves as the founder and executive director for the Makaha Community Center and the successful Christmas for Keiki Project. She has been featured in various articles and news reports for her visionary philanthropic work that supports Oʻahu’s Leeward Coast families. Her unwavering commitment to bringing hope and support to families is truly inspiring.

The ʻōlelo noʻeau, “Aʻohe pau ka ʻike i ka hālau hoʻokahi” teaches us that “Not all knowledge comes from the same school; one can learn from many sources.” In this episode, Inspired by Aloha podcasters and Gen Xers Amy, Erin, and Shareen learn from a vibrant, articulate, and authentic up and coming artist, Rachel Radona. Her positive enthusiasm and aloha shows up in all of her endeavors as a UH Mānoa student athlete, inspirational artist, muralist, t-shirt designer, and entrepreneur.
Throughout the episode, Rachel exudes a charming optimism that will keep you smiling. She shares her unique perspective on aloha and what it means to her as kanaka ʻōiwi and a member of Generation Z. This lighthearted and fun conversation will not only entertain you, but showcases the promise, value, and hope of our future generations who live aloha.
“...to not know where my future is going right now is super exciting. That's like the best part ever because there's so many things out there that are open to me. There's so many doors that I have yet to step into. So that's the best part. I don't think anybody should be scared to have no clue what they're doing.” ~ Rachel Radona
